Pequea Township, Pa. - Police are investigating a two-car crash that killed a Dillsburg woman in Lancaster County over the weekend.
Southern Regional police say Aleen B. Shissler, 86, was a passenger in a vehicle that had been traveling south in the northbound lanes of Willow Street Pike (Route 272) in Pequea Township. The Buick LeSabre struck a northbound Honda Accord head-on.
Shissler was pronounced dead at Lancaster General Hospital as a result of the Sunday crash, which occurred shortly before 5 p.m.
Both drivers were taken by ambulance to Lancaster General. the hospital and was listed in critical condition. The driver of the Buick, , 89-year-old Amos Shissler, was listed in critical condition. The driver of the Honda, 24-year-old Lindsay Hemmelstein of Wrightsville, appeared to suffer non-life-threatening injuries, police said.
The investigation into the crash is ongoing.
